It's still raining out and cold. We left Food Sing 88 and walked around the corner to A-Wah known for their Bo Zai Fan rice pot. This is a clay pot rice casserole with various toppings. I was attracted because of the comparison to Korean bim bam bop which I love. For rice lovers, the rice close to the pan or pot gets hard and crunchy and mixed in with the various add ins makes it especially good. It's hard to describe unless you've had it.
We ordered three varieties to try. Below is the House Special Chinese Sausage & Mixed Pork .
We also had the chicken and mushrooms. Notice the scallions as well.
While this was an interesting foray it was not a keeper. I still prefer the comfort of Korean Bim Bam Bop.
